These snickers rice krispie treats start like traditional rice krispies treats, which means butter, marshmallows and crisp rice cereal – so that’s a good start right? Gooey buttery rice krispie treats are always a good idea, but just wait till you try these ones!
You’ll spread a bunch of peanuts all over the top of the rice krispie treats. Then top the rice krispie treats and peanuts with melted caramel. The caramel creates a nice layer as well as going down into the rice krispie treats and making the whole bar an extra gooey and caramelly treat.
Then lastly you’ll spread melted chocolate all over the top of the whole thing. That’s it. It only takes about 15 minutes of work, but you do have to wait a couple hours until the chocolate hardens to enjoy the delicious bars.

How to make the best rice krispie treats?
To make the best rice krispie treats you’ll need crisp rice cereal, marshmallows and butter. To get the perfectly soft and chewy rice krispie treats you’ll need to follow a couple tips:
- Keep the stovetop temperature low. Melt the butter and marshmallows low and slow. Cook until the marshmallows are just melted.
- Don’t skimp on the marshmallows. I love adding a little extra in when I’m mixing the cereal in. (Also don’t use old marshmallows they will have less moisture!)
- Don’t press the mixture down too hard in the pan.

Snickers Rice Krispie Treats
Ingredients
- 1/4 cup butter
- 5 cups mini marshmallows
- 5 1/2 cups rice krispie cereal
- 1/2 cup salted peanuts
- 16 oz Soft caramels ( unwrapped, about 1.5 of the 11oz bags)
- 3 TBS heavy cream
- 2 cups chocolate chips
Instructions
- Melt your butter or margarine over medium low heat in a large sauce pan.
- Add in marshmallows, and stir together till marshmallows are completely melted.
- Pour in your rice krispie cereal and stir together till cereal is completely coated.
- Pour cereal into a 9x13 in pan and press down evenly. (Don't squish too much!)
- Sprinkle peanuts evenly over the top of the rice krispie treats.
- In a medium sized sauce pan combine caramels and heavy cream over medium heat.
- Stir until caramel is melted and smooth.
- Pour caramel evenly over the top of rice krispie treats.
- Melt chocolate chips in the microwave in 30 second increments (for about 90 seconds total), stirring after each until smooth.
- Pour chocolate over the caramel layer and spread evenly.
- Let chocolate set completely and cut.

Is this gluten free?
Aimee says
Most rice cereals aren’t naturally gluten free, due to having malt in them. So you’ll need to buy a specifically gluten free brand. But I believe everything else should be safe, you’ll have to check the ingredients
